26 Bourke Road Alexandria New South Wales, Australia Expand location map

26 Bourke Road Alexandria, New South Wales 2015

Opening hours Daily, 7am-3pm
Prices Moderate (mains $20-$40)
Chef Ben Abiad and Adriana Ortato
Phone 02 9698 8448

The menu at the Alexandria incarnation of Mecca is big lunch stuff. Think juicy roast pork or a brisket sandwich with anchovy mayonnaise.